Simulation of electronic communication network (ECN) impact models.
Electronic Communication Networks (ECNs) are vital components of the modern financial markets, facilitating high-speed electronic trading and enabling market participants to interact and execute trades efficiently. These networks have a profound impact on market dynamics and the overall functioning of the financial system. To understand and predict the consequences of ECN operation, researchers and practitioners often rely on simulation models that replicate the behavior of these networks under various conditions.
Simulation models of ECN impact aim to capture the complex interactions among market participants, order flow dynamics, and the underlying technology infrastructure. These models typically consider factors such as order arrival rates, order placement strategies, order matching algorithms, latency, and market microstructure characteristics. By simulating the ECN’s behavior, these models provide insights into market outcomes, such as liquidity provision, price formation, and market stability.
One of the fundamental components of ECN impact models is the representation of market participants. These models differentiate between different types of traders, such as market makers, high-frequency traders, institutional investors, and retail traders. Each participant type has distinct trading strategies, risk tolerances, and order placement behaviors, which are incorporated into the simulation model. For example, market makers may continuously provide liquidity by placing limit orders on both sides of the market, while high-frequency traders may engage in rapid-fire trading strategies to exploit short-lived pricing inefficiencies.
Another critical aspect of ECN impact models is the modeling of order flow dynamics. These models simulate the arrival of orders from various market participants and their subsequent execution. The order flow can be influenced by factors such as market conditions, news events, and trading strategies employed by participants. By incorporating realistic order flow dynamics, simulation models can provide insights into the impact of different trading behaviors on market liquidity and price volatility.
Furthermore, ECN impact models consider the role of technology and network infrastructure in the simulation. Latency, the time delay between order submission and execution, is a crucial factor in modern electronic trading. Models may incorporate different latency profiles, reflecting the varying speeds at which orders are transmitted and processed across the network. Additionally, the reliability and capacity of the ECN’s technological infrastructure can be included in the model to assess its impact on market stability and order execution quality.
Simulation models of ECN impact often rely on statistical techniques to generate realistic market scenarios. Historical market data is often used to calibrate model parameters and validate the model’s performance. Monte Carlo simulations, where random variables are generated to simulate uncertain events, are commonly employed to generate multiple scenarios and capture the range of possible outcomes.
Through these simulation models, researchers and practitioners can evaluate the impact of different policy changes, trading strategies, and market conditions on the functioning of ECNs. For example, models can assess the effects of imposing transaction taxes, implementing circuit breakers, or changing order types and matching algorithms. By conducting simulations, stakeholders can gain insights into potential market outcomes and assess the unintended consequences of proposed interventions before implementing them in real-world trading environments.
In conclusion, simulation models of ECN impact play a crucial role in understanding the behavior and consequences of electronic trading networks. By incorporating factors such as market participants, order flow dynamics, and network infrastructure, these models provide valuable insights into market liquidity, price formation, and stability. Through scenario analysis and sensitivity testing, stakeholders can make informed decisions regarding policy changes and trading strategies, ultimately contributing to the efficient and well-functioning operation of electronic communication networks in financial markets.
